Realistic fear of cervical cancer risk in Japan depending on birth year

Realistic fear of cervical cancer risk in Japan depending on birth year

Objective: In Japan, the possible adverse events upon HPV vaccination was widely reported in the media. MHLW announced the suspension of aggressively encouraging HPV vaccination in 2013, and inoculation rate has sharply declined. The aim of the present study was estimation of future cervical cancer...
